Inter awaits with apprehension the results of the instrumental tests that, after the injury, Lautaro Martinez will undergo in the coming hours. The muscle problem suffered by the Nerazzurri captain risks keeping him away from the pitch for a significant period, putting the team in difficulty at a crucial moment of the season.
According to Corriere dello Sport, the feeling is that up to three weeks of recovery may be needed. If this timeframe is confirmed, the Argentine striker would definitely miss the derby and also the subsequent matches against Atalanta and Fiorentina, as well as the first leg of the Coppa Italia semifinal, before the international break.
On the front of the other injuries, however, more comforting news arrives. Piotr Zielinski is confident he can be available already for the away match against Lecce, albeit not at 100%. But his availability would be fundamental, given the simultaneous absences of Calhanoglu and Barella due to suspension and the possible absence of Frattesi as well.
